One of the most common reasons landlords seek legal advice is to draft or review lease agreements. A well-crafted lease agreement is essential for outlining the rights and responsibilities of both landlords and tenants, as well as providing a clear framework for resolving disputes that may arise during the tenancy. lawyers for landlords can help ensure that your lease agreement complies with local landlord-tenant laws, protects your interests, and minimizes the risk of potential legal disputes down the road.
In addition to drafting lease agreements, lawyers for landlords can also assist with evictions. While no landlord wants to evict a tenant, there are times when it becomes necessary due to non-payment of rent, property damage, or other violations of the lease agreement. Evicting a tenant can be a complicated and legally sensitive process, as landlords must follow specific procedures outlined in state and local eviction laws. A lawyer who specializes in landlord-tenant law can guide you through the eviction process, help you prepare the necessary legal documents, and represent your interests in court if the eviction case goes to trial.
Moreover, lawyers for landlords can provide valuable advice and representation in other legal matters related to rental properties, such as handling security deposits, resolving disputes with tenants, or dealing with housing code violations.
